Audio Guide Panorama Bus Tour

Driving through the city we will pass the most important landmarks such as the modern port area and Solsiden (which literally means "the sunny side" in Norwegian), the old colorful wharve houses, the famous Hotel Britannia, the Royal Residence Stiftsgården. From here the tour proceeds into the outskirts of Trondheim, to Granåsen ski jump and sports facility, where the Nordic World Ski Championship will take place in 2025. After this, we will make a photo stop at Sverresli viewpoint with a panoramic view over the city. On the way back to city center, we will pass by St. Olav’s Hospital, the biggest medical center in Norway. Nearby we will pass the building of the Student Association, the main building of NTNU, the biggest university in Norway. From there we will drive to Kristiansten Fortress, built in 1681, in order to defend the city. Our last stop will be Nidaros Cathedral built in the 11th century.
Before returning to the port, we will see the Old Town Bridge and the old warehouses.

Midnight excursion to Beautiful Hella 22:00

It is ten at night and there is still lots of daylight! We pick you up at Radisson Blu hotel, take you to our office, and give you navigation suits, life jackets, and mittens. Then we go onboard our RIB-boat and after only thirty minutes, you realize that you are far away from the city surrounded only by nature, mountains, fjords, and light, very special evening light only seen above the arctic circle!
In our approach to beautiful Hella, we will navigate along the Ry tidal current. This current attracts fish, and fish attract birds, so we will see and hear lots of nature while docking.
We will then walk five minutes to a small boat house where we will serve coffee/tea & muffins while enjoying beautiful views of fjords, mountains and birds. From here, we will observe the strength of the current we just navigated. All this from 11 to 12 at night!
Finally, we start our short hike back to the boat, and our navigation back to Tromso. Please note that this is NOT sea rafting.

Tromsø: In the footsteps of Roald Amundsen

In the company of your own guide, you can explore the city by foot on this unique walking tour. The tour is organized with 3 hours duration.

On this tour we take you on a walk around the small city centre of Tromsø that has been founded in 1795 on the island of Tromsøya and its surrounding. The city has, also called the Gateway to the Arctic, been throughout history the start for several Polar Expedition.

Tromsø has long been an important base for many polar expeditions, and the Polar Museum exhibits and presents this polar seafaring tradition. After the visit at the Polar Museum, we will go to Full Steam where we will visit the exhibitions about the Maritime and Fisheries history as well as Sea Sami culture and history.

The walk continues through the “Storgata” towards the Framsenter (the main building in Tromsø for research in the arctic). We will walk next to Ølhallen, Tromsøs oldest pub which used to be a popular place to stay for fishermen and explorers.

Polar explorers city walk

Tromsø always played a important part in many of history´s great polar expeditions, and still does. On this guided walk through Tromsø town, with views across the water to the Arctic Cathedral, you will discover through Tromsø´s buildings, statues and monuments why Tromsø´s got the nickname “Gateway to the Arctic”.

Your guide will stop by the statue of Roald Amundsen, who started several of his polar expeditions from Tromsø.

Your tour will end at Polarmuseet where you can enjoy a photo exhibition depicting the life and adventures of Roald Amundsen in the Polar regions. The museum also exhibits some artifacts from Amundsen’s famous expeditions, some of which are considered the greatest gems of Norway´s proud polar history.
